Tether hires KPMG for first full USDT audit, FT reports
Tether has reportedly hired KPMG for its first full independent audit of USDT’s reserves and brought in PwC to help, as the stablecoin giant eyes a multibillion-dollar equity raise.

Tether says ‘Big Four‘ firm to handle first audit of USDT reserves
The stablecoin issuer did not name the accounting firm from the ‘Big Four‘ roster of Deloitte, PricewaterhouseCoopers, Ernst & Young, and KPMG.
